Belle & Sebastian announce new soundtrack album 'Days Of The Bagnold Summer'

Following on from their critically-praised 2018 LP 'How To Solve Our Human Problems', Belle & Sebastian have now announced their plans for a new soundtrack record, arriving later this year.

Accompanying the release to the new film 'Days of the Bagnold Summer', which is the directorial debut of actor Simon Bird, the new soundtrack will include a mixture of new material as well as rerecorded old classics, such as 'Get Me Away From Here I'm Dying' and 'I Know Where The Summer Goes'.

'Days of the Bagnold Summer' will be available to buy from the 13th September via Matador Records, with the film of the same name hitting cinemas in early 2020. Have a listen to the lead single 'Sister Buddha' in the player and see the album's full tracklisting below.
